Little Dead Red
Marie made her voice deep and heavy for the monsters, scary and dark, and Aleta snuggled next to her in horrified delight.
“I’m going to EAT YOU,” she cried as a troll or a wizard or a wolf.
“Don’t eat me all up!” Aleta would shriek.
“Yes, I’m going to eat you all up!” Marie would scream, and then she’d chase her daughter around the house, kicking over her husband’s ash trays and piles of unpaid bills and pieces of her broken dreams. Then they tumbled to the floor together and Happy Marie would smile and whisper that good always won, and clever children outwitted monsters and witches, and she would never, ever, ever let Aleta be eaten all up.
